About Hotel Ariminum
With free WiFi and parking, Ariminum Hotel is located only 328 feet from the beach, immersed in the liveliness of the most central area in Rimini. Ariminum Hotel features a charming panoramic sun terrace overlooking the Adriatic Sea. Rooms, decorated with natural materials, offer a cozy and welcoming atmosphere. The hotel and its elegant garden are set right on Viale Regina Elena, surrounded by cafes, pubs, shops, restaurants and the famous night clubs of the Romagna Coast. The exhibition center and the convention center can be conveniently reached with a regular shuttle service during events. License Number(s): IT099014A1CMFRUSBV

I’ll start with the positives because Hotel Ariminum certainly has some. The location is excellent – only around 50 metres from the beach. The hotel looks very attractive from the outside and having its own parking is a big advantage. The staff are excellent. From the very helpful reception team to the waiters and bartenders, the level of service was consistently high, professional and friendly. The four-course dinner for €20 deserves special praise. The quality of the ingredients and preparation was surprisingly high for this price and represented excellent value for money. GREAT LOCATION AND STAFF – BUT THE ROOMS NEED SERIOUS ATTENTION Unfortunately, the room was a completely different story. Apart from the efficient air conditioning, there was very little to praise. Our room was tiny, poorly laid out and uncomfortable, with an uncomfortable bed and practically nowhere to put anything – no proper chest of drawers, bedside tables or even a desk suitable for a laptop. The walls were damaged and scuffed, and the ceiling and doors were dirty. The bathroom was the worst part. For a person with reduced mobility, getting into the small bathtub was extremely difficult. It was surrounded by thick, very slippery tiles, making access genuinely dangerous. Unfortunately, I actually had an accident while trying to get into the bath and badly injured my leg. This is a serious safety and accessibility issue that the hotel should address urgently. Breakfast was also disappointing. The juices tasted artificial, the hot food was practically inedible, and the only genuinely enjoyable part was the selection of sweet cakes and pastries. Overall: fantastic location, excellent staff and very good dinner, but the rooms, bathroom safety and breakfast desperately need improvement.
